The problem of the appearance of abnormal seedlings is often manifested in sunflower seed germination testing. Abnormality is most often caused by a lack of primary root. However, when sown in a field, abnormal seedlings develop into normal yielding plants. The aim of study was to determine whether the seedling type causes a significant decrease in sunflower seeds oil content. The trial was carried out during the two growing seasons, at the Experimental fields of Institute of Field and Vegetable Crops and Zrenjanin Agricultural Advisory Services, according to split-plot model design in three repetitions. A seed lot of hybrid NS-H-111, which had a higher percentage of abnormal seedlings in the preliminary germination test, was selected for the research. Seeds were germinated, and then seedlings were analyzed and separated normal and abnormal. After that, the seedlings were planted into seedling trays first, and when the plants reached the stage of a well-developed first pair of leaves t...hey were planted on the field.
